Recovered paper — Import quantity in Nicaragua
Nicaragua: Recovered paper — Import quantity was 1,998 t in 2023. ◆ Volatile
Recovered paper — Import quantity in Nicaragua, 1992–2023
Source: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ations. Measured in t.
Analysis
Nicaragua recorded 1,998 t for recovered paper — import quantity in 2023.
That represents a change of up 76.5% on the previous year and up 213.7% over ten years.
Over the whole period, recovered paper — import quantity in Nicaragua peaked at 4,188 t in 2008 and was at its lowest, 23 t, in 2007.
That places Nicaragua 92nd out of 214 countries with data for 2023, putting it in the middle of the range.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 1,265 t | 177 t | 3,238 t | 8 |
| 2000s | 1,539 t | 23 t | 4,188 t | 10 |
| 2010s | 1,031 t | 156 t | 3,881 t | 10 |
| 2020s | 988.25 t | 241 t | 1,998 t | 4 |

About this data
The database contains data on the production and trade in roundwood and in primary wood and paper products for all countries and territories in the world.The main types of primary forest products included in this database are ro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, pulp, and paper and paperboard. These products are detailed further and defined in the Joint Forest Sector Questionnaire (JFSQ) (https://www.fao.org/statistics/data-collection/forestry/en). The database contains details of the following topics: - roundwood removals (production) by coniferous and non-coniferous wood and assortments, - production and trade in industrial roundwood, sawnwood, wood-based panels, wood charcoal, pulp, paper and paperboard, and other products.
